'A dream come true': Pete Nance fulfills life-long dream of playing for Cleveland Cavaliers
Posted Jan 20, 2024
Growing up in Akron, the son of a Cavs legend, Pete Nance, always dreamed of the day he might play in wine and gold like his father, Larry Nance Sr. Then he watched as his older brother Larry Nance Jr. lived that dream in 2018. But now, it's Pete's turn after signing a 10-day contract with the Cavs. This moment means the world to the rookie forward.
